What does Akari mean in Japanese?

red plum
Akari is a girl’s name. With these kanji, its meaning is “red plum.” There are other ways to write it, and it could even be spelled phonetically with hiragana or katakana.

What Japanese name means Beauty?

The Japanese name Akemi means bright and beautiful. Akemi is a gender-neutral name, and as is a tradition in Japan, the kanji used for the girls’ and boys’ versions are different. While multiple combinations are possible, the most common for a girl named Akemi is 明美, meaning bright beauty.

Is Sakura a Japanese name?

Sakura (さくら, サクラ) is a common feminine Japanese given name which can also be used as a surname.

How do you write Itsuki in Japanese?

It can have many different meanings depending on the kanji used. Itsuki (いつき, イツキ) is a Japanese given name, which can also be used as a surname.
Possible writings

  • 樹, “tree”
  • 斎, “servant of God (Shinto)”
  • 維月, “fiber moon”
  • 伊月, “that one moon”
